can you divide a smaller number by a bigger number and have a remainder? Such as 2 divided by 3

To answer that, change the dividend into a decimal. Now it would be 2.00 divided by 3. The answer would be 0.66666666666666666 OR six tenths + two-thirds.

 

If you do another number, like 2 divided by 5, you do the same thing. Answer would be 0.40 or 0.4 because there are infinite zeros behind the decimal
